When Tyler Simms became the Clark men’s basketball coach in 2019, he took over a program that had won just five games the season before. Still, his aphorism for recruits, “16 NCAA Tournaments, 6 Elite Eights, 2 Final Fours,” reflected Clark’s pedigree as a longtime Division 3 power. “Our goal was to build on that,” Simms said. Under Simms, the Cougars, who won the NEWMAC tourney championship in 2024-25, brought the NCAA appearance total to 17 and restored Clark’s winning tradition.
